Cambiar las librerías de apt en ubuntu por las oficiales

30/11/2018

En el entorno de Ubuntu y las distribuciones basadas en Debian, la gestión de paquetes es fundamental. APT (Advanced Package Tool) es el gestor de paquetes por defecto, encargándose de la instalación, actualización y eliminación de software. Sin embargo, a veces pueden surgir problemas o dudas sobre la procedencia de los repositorios de software, llevando a la necesidad de cambiar las librerías de apt por las oficiales. Esta tutorial te explicará cómo hacerlo de forma segura y eficaz.

Temario

¿Por Qué Cambiar a los Repositorios Oficiales de APT?

Utilizar los repositorios oficiales de software aporta varias ventajas cruciales para la estabilidad y seguridad de tu sistema Ubuntu:

  • Seguridad: Los repositorios oficiales son revisados exhaustivamente, reduciendo el riesgo de instalar software malicioso o con vulnerabilidades.
  • Estabilidad: Las versiones de los paquetes en los repositorios oficiales suelen ser probadas a fondo, minimizando la probabilidad de conflictos o problemas de compatibilidad.
  • Actualizaciones: Recibirás actualizaciones de seguridad y nuevas versiones de manera oportuna, manteniendo tu sistema actualizado y protegido.
  • Soporte: En caso de problemas, contarás con el soporte oficial de la comunidad Ubuntu, lo que facilita la resolución de incidencias.

Comprobando la Configuración Actual de APT

Antes de realizar cualquier cambio, es importante saber qué repositorios están actualmente configurados. Puedes hacerlo ejecutando el siguiente comando en tu terminal:

sudo apt-get update

Este comando actualizará la lista de paquetes disponibles desde los repositorios configurados. Si has utilizado repositorios no oficiales, te aparecerán en la salida. Si observas repositorios desconocidos o sospechosos, es una clara señal de que es necesario cambiar las librerías de apt por las oficiales.

Identificando Repositorios No Oficiales

La salida de `sudo apt-get update` puede ser extensa, pero deberías prestar atención a las URLs de los repositorios. Si ves URLs que no pertenecen a los servidores oficiales de Ubuntu (es decir, no terminan en `.ubuntu.com` o direcciones similares relacionadas con Canonical), estás utilizando repositorios no oficiales. Algunos ejemplos de URLs de repositorios oficiales son:

  • http://archive.ubuntu.com/
  • http://security.ubuntu.com/
  • http://us.archive.ubuntu.com/

Cualquier dirección distinta podría indicar un repositorio no oficial. Si encuentras repositorios no oficiales en tu configuración, el siguiente paso es cambiar las librerías de apt para usar únicamente las fuentes oficiales.

cambiar las librerias de apt en ubuntu por las oficiales - Qué hace apt list -- upgradable

Pasos para Cambiar a los Repositorios Oficiales de APT

El proceso para cambiar las librerías de apt en Ubuntu por las oficiales implica editar los archivos de configuración de APT. Esto se realiza mediante un editor de texto, como nano o vim. Recuerda realizar una copia de seguridad antes de realizar cualquier modificación:

cambiar las librerias de apt en ubuntu por las oficiales - Qué hace sudo apt update y upgrade

  1. Realiza una copia de seguridad de tus archivos de configuración: s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ak sudo cp /etc/apt/sources.list.d/.list /etc/apt/sources.list.d/bak/
  2. Edita el archivo sources.list: sudo nano /etc/apt/sources.list Este archivo contiene la lista de repositorios. Elimina todas las entradas que no sean oficiales de Ubuntu, dejando solo las URLs oficiales para tu versión de Ubuntu.
  3. Elimina repositorios no oficiales en sources.list.d: Para eliminar los archivos de repositorios no oficiales ubicados en `/etc/apt/sources.list.d/`, puedes utilizar los siguientes comandos: sudo rm /etc/apt/sources.list.d/ Ten en cuenta que esto borrará todos los archivos dentro de la carpeta `/etc/apt/sources.list.d/`, así que asegúrate de que los repositorios no oficiales se han eliminado correctamente en el paso anterior.
  4. Guarda los cambios: Guarda los cambios en el archivo `sources.list` (en nano, presiona Ctrl+X, luego Y y luego Enter).
  5. Actualiza la caché de APT: sudo apt-get update Este comando actualizará la caché de paquetes con los repositorios configurados.
  6. Realiza una actualización completa del sistema: sudo apt-get upgrade Esto instalará las actualizaciones disponibles de los repositorios oficiales.

Tabla Comparativa: Repositorios Oficiales vs. No Oficiales

Para visualizar con mayor claridad las diferencias, te presentamos una tabla comparativa:

cambiar las librerias de apt en ubuntu por las oficiales - Cómo actualizar los repositorios en Ubuntu

Característica Repositorios Oficiales Repositorios No Oficiales
Seguridad Alta (revisados y actualizados) Baja o desconocida (riesgo de malware)
Estabilidad Alta (probados exhaustivamente) Baja (posibles conflictos)
Soporte Ofrecido por la comunidad Ubuntu Sin soporte garantizado
Actualizaciones Actualizaciones de seguridad y nuevas versiones regulares Actualizaciones irregulares o inexistentes
Compatibilidad Garantizada con la versión de Ubuntu Posible incompatibilidad con el sistema

Consultas Habituales sobre la Gestión de Repositorios

A continuación, abordamos algunas consultas habituales sobre la gestión de repositorios en Ubuntu:

cambiar las librerias de apt en ubuntu por las oficiales - Cómo cambiar de terminal en Ubuntu Server

  • ¿Puedo volver a los repositorios anteriores si cambio de opinión? Sí, simplemente puedes restaurar la copia de seguridad que creaste en el paso 1 y ejecutar `sudo apt-get update` para que APT vuelva a utilizar los repositorios anteriores.
  • ¿Qué pasa si elimino accidentalmente un repositorio importante? Si eliminas accidentalmente un repositorio necesario, podrías tener problemas para instalar o actualizar paquetes. La mejor opción es restaurar la copia de seguridad que creaste.
  • ¿Cómo puedo añadir nuevos repositorios de forma segura? Añadir repositorios debería hacerse con precaución. Asegúrate de que la fuente es confiable antes de añadirla a tu lista de repositorios.
  • ¿Qué debo hacer si `sudo apt-get update` falla? Si `sudo apt-get update` falla, verifica tu conexión a internet y revisa la configuración de los repositorios en `sources.list` para asegurarte de que las URLs sean correctas.

La Importancia de los Repositorios Oficiales

Cambiar las librerías de apt a los repositorios oficiales de Ubuntu es crucial para mantener la seguridad, estabilidad y el buen funcionamiento de tu sistema. Siguiendo los pasos descritos en esta tutorial, puedes garantizar que tu sistema esté protegido contra amenazas y reciba las últimas actualizaciones de software.

Recuerda siempre priorizar la seguridad y la estabilidad de tu sistema operativo. Utilizar los repositorios oficiales de APT te ayudará a conseguirlo.

Si quieres conocer otros artículos parecidos a Cambiar las librerías de apt en ubuntu por las oficiales puedes visitar la categoría Libros y Librerías.

Subir